What Is the 15-Minute Bible Challenge?

This challenge is designed to help you develop a habit of spending time with God in the Bible daily. You will read the Bible and spend time with Jesus for at least 15 minutes a day every day for one week and practice hearing His voice.

Whether you’re new to faith or looking to grow spiritually, this challenge is for you.
